          No one ever lay flat on the floor in the Corridor of Blades. One Dungeoneer did crawl very low in an early series to avoid a set of spears, if I remember right.

          I don't think the high blades ever killed a Dungeoneer. Unless I'm mistaken, they were only killed by the low blades. (Bleeding to death from the knees...ooooh, nasty!) So presumably the high blades were there just to announce the coming of the blades and to freak out the team.

          The items on the table in that quest were a Sight Potion, a red key, a glove, a giant needle and a scroll stating "Welcome to Level 3. This tower is called Linghorn. The Sword lies in Marblehead.". I actually think that the team could have swapped the key for the SHADE spell. Bartram did say something like "Keys are always interesting...". Honesty did have a habit of trying for the item that would be needed later, but settling for the other item if the team was firm enough (as in when he tried to get Maldame's globe off team 3. The team refused, and he accepted the gold instead) Of course, there's no evidence either way, so I guess it's another one of Knightmare's unanswered questions. Like what would the BUT spell have done...?

                      Good episode. First appearance this season of the Miremen, and of Honesty Bartram. I liked the way they spellcast SHADE to get past the Miremen, but I think the team are already in losing status here.

                      They bartered away the Sight potion to get the SHADE spell - yet had they taken a different object than the key they might have been able to barter that away, saving the Sight potion for when it's needed!

                      Also the first outing for the REACH wand. Whoever operated the cursor could have been doing a better job! Daniel was clearly pointing the wand upwards and the cursor was near the bottom of the screen!

                      The best bit this episode was when he took the Fearsome potion and transformed into Lord Fear - oddly his voice didn't change. I wonder if they dressed him up as LF for that scene, or just used Mark Knight in his costume, dubbing Daniel's voice on afterwards?

                      And the 'Humorous' bone that made Raptor laugh, that was a nice touch!

                      Gideon seems to have trouble describing rooms.

                      I could have described one of the rooms as a "Room with moving floors", rather than the long-winded explanation that Gideon gave

                      The Miremen seem to be played by members of the crew who've just been made up on their day off - looks like they were made to walk, not swim!

                      When Maldame opened the gate, did anyone notice that it was a simple bitmap thing that moved upwards, rather than being 3D animated? Look carefully and you'll see the black background of the gate be replaced by an even darker shade of black as it opens

                      Knice visual effects for Daniel walking down the steps to Level 3, and the eye-shield sequence in the tower. At one point we saw Daniel walking along the 3D rendered corridors usually reserved for eye-shield scenes!

                      And the first time in this episode, the fireball appears just as an important piece of information is about to be given! I think they just got the code word, even though they're already in losing status
